thank you, you tell the person to pick out a number and not to tell you, then tell them to say what rows the number they picked are in. then you are not going to look at the paper and you are going to tell them wat number they have chosen. you do this by remembering the first numbers of each row. now i am going to use 11 as an example. so they are going to tell you rows a, b, and c. then you add the first number of the rows given which are 1, 2 and 6 which add to eleven. the rows go doubling from the 1st thats an easy way to remember

first number of each row: 1, 2, 4, 8, 16

A B C D E
1036 1543 1268 1784 1696
1333 1147 1565 2081 1993
1135 1444 1169 1685 2092
1432 1246 1367 1289 1498
1531 1345 1466 1586 2191

tell the person to pick a number from each row down, then you are amazingly going to solve it in about 3 to 5 seconds, while the person tells the nembers, remember the digits in the ones and add them as you go along, then after the person tells you all the numbes and you have the sum of the ones, see how far away that number is from 100, then the ones digit sum is your last to digits for the answer, and the number you get from seeing how far away the ones digit is away from 100 is your first two digits for the answer.

EXAMPLE: taking 1036, 1147, 1169, 1289, and 2191, the sum of the ones are 6+7+9+9+1=32, then that number is 68 away from 100, so your answer is 6832.
